The Premier League have now announced the Match Day officials that will take charge of the game between West Ham United and Arsenal this Wednesday.

West Ham United host Arsenal on Wednesday December 13 for the game at the London Stadium and the match carries an 8pm kick off.

Referee: Jonathan Moss
Assistant Refs: Eddie Smart and Harry Lennard
Fourth Official: Craig Pawson

Match Day referee Moss has officiated 14 games in 2017/18, showing 42 yellow cards and one red card so far.

He took in 37 games in 2016/17 with a return of 141 yellow cards and three red cards.

His highest card count that season was nine yellows in the game between Everton and Crystal Palace.

He took in 33 matches in 2015-16 and in those games, across all competitions and football divisions, he handed out a total of 97 yellow cards and seven red cards.

He was most card happy in the match between West Ham and Chelsea on October 24 with a total of seven yellows being shown and one red.
